e4unity scribbled: Another excellent choice. One of the best expositions of the Sermon on the Mount for over fifty years now is that by A.W.Pink. I do want to note a word of caution however. Pink is so strong on the requirements of the new life in Christ, and rightfully so. But sometimes he is not equally careful to show that this is not legalism or moralism, something the sinner can attain to by his own boot straps; we must not send the convicted and contrite sinner back to himself to try harder but always make it clear that this is the obedience that springs from faith in Christ himself as our bread from heaven. The Christian life is an impossible life except for the man who is in Christ, and lives by Him and His Holy Spirit. It is all of grace because it is all of Christ alone.

e4unity scribbled: Thank you for sharing some of Pastor Baker's fine resources. The whole subject of God's vengeance on behalf of His own Holy Name as well as His people who suffer at the hands of their wicked enemies- this whole theme must be handled very carefully. The SBC using Lifeway curriculum just had a lesson on Psalm 9 and this very subject-but we who follow Christ must read the OT scriptures as he did: redemptively-John 3:17. We are called to love our enemies and to do good to those who persecute us. We are specifically told not to reveange ourselves or even to condemn but to leave that to Him. Who knows when God might convert the persecutor into a great warrior of the Gospel, as in the case of Saul of Tarsus.
